zoukankan      html  css  js  c++  java
  • oracle 之 using 使用

    oracle  中 using关键字使用规则:

    1.查询必须是等值连接。
    2.等值连接中的列必须具有相同的名称和数据类型。

    使用using关键字简化连接时,需要注意以下几点:
    1.使用 table1表和 table2表中的字段列进行连接时,在using子句和select子句中,都不能为字段列指定表名或表别 名。
    2.如果在连接查询时使用了两个表中相同的多个列,那么久可以在using子句中指定多个列名,形式如下:

    select... from table1 inner join table2  using(column1,column2);

    上述的语句相当于下面的语句:

    select... from table1 inner join table2 on table1.column1=table2.column2 and table1.column2=table2.column2;

    如果对多个表进行检索,就必须多次使用using关键字进行指定,形式如下:

    select... from table1  inner join table2 using(column1)  inner join table3 using(column2);

    上述的语句相当于下面的语句:

    select... from table1,table2,table3  
    where table1.column1=table2.column1
    and table2.column2=table3.table2;

  • 相关阅读:
    对MFC文档、视图、框架的理解
    MFC中快速将CVIew转换成CScrollView
    MFC中的一个错误
    单文档中视图与文档的相互
    python函数
    python模块介绍和引入
    python面向对象和面向过程
    python数据类型2
    python数据类型
    python无法使用input功能
  • 原文地址:https://www.cnblogs.com/xuyufengme/p/8028473.html
Copyright © 2011-2022 走看看